Comprehensive Guide to Trailer Audit Form

What is the Trailer Audit and Condition Report?

The Trailer Audit and Condition Report is an essential document used to inspect and record the condition of trailers. This form is crucial for ensuring the safety and compliance of trailers in various industries. It assists in documenting the state of the trailer and requires validation through signatures from both inspectors and supervisors.
The form serves as an official record for trailer inspections, encompassing details that are vital for maintaining safety standards. Through a thorough evaluation and accurate documentation, stakeholders can assess trailer conditions effectively.

Purpose and Benefits of Using the Trailer Condition Report

The primary purpose of the Trailer Condition Report is to enhance safety and ensure compliance with industry regulations. By maintaining a comprehensive inspection record, organizations can track the condition of their trailers over time, which is crucial for operational safety. 
Utilizing this report effectively can prevent accidents and mitigate liabilities, ensuring that trailers remain safe for use. Regular checks and records provided by the trailer safety check contribute significantly to reducing risks associated with trailer operations.

Key Features of the Trailer Audit and Condition Report

The Trailer Audit and Condition Report incorporates several important components necessary for thorough inspections. Key fields include trailer registration details, various condition checks—such as the status of the tow coupling and brakes—and a section for additional comments.
A significant feature of this form is the inclusion of both blank fields and checkboxes, allowing for a more comprehensive reporting process. This versatility ensures that all inspectors can provide detailed and specific information about the trailers they are evaluating.
